Should Penfolds red wines be chilled?
Penfolds red wines are best enjoyed at 18-20°C (64-68°F). During warmer months, if the ambient temperature is higher, consider cooling the wine slightly. Serving red wine too warm may cause the alcohol to become more pronounced, overshadowing the wine's complex flavours and aromas.
